| WESLACO - Three people from Afghanistan are in Border Patrol custody in the Valley. Border Patrol acknowledges they apprehended the three Afghanis in the Valley. They were found in two different groups. One was found south of Mission by the river. The other two were found in a stash house north of Moorefield Road. Samuel Freeman, a political science professor at the University of Texas Pan American and expert on U.S. foreign policy, says it's unusual for Afghanis to show up in the Rio Grande Valley. | WASHINGTON (WJZ)Dont panic if you see large planes flying unusually low over Maryland roadways next week. Its all part of a major plan by NASA to help study air pollution over major cities. Derek Valcourt explains where youll be seeing some of those low-flying planes. The study will focus on air pollution over many of Marylands major roads, from Baltimores beltway, to the 95 corridor, even over the Chesapeake Bay Bridge. | Proposed by British scientists as a joint effort of NASA and the European Space Agency, the mission would offer the first close-up view of Uranus in 25 years.British space scientists are leading plans to send a probe to explore giant ice planet Uranus. They have put forward a detailed proposal to the European Space Agency to launch a joint mission with NASA to the distant world, 1.8 billion miles from the sun. | BELTSVILLE, Md.- President Barack Obama says his mission is to accelerate the economy's recovery. He's calling attention to a proposal he says would create jobs, grow the economy and help businesses.Obama spoke Friday after the government reported that the economy grew at a faster rate from July to September. It was the last snapshot of the country's economic health before voters elect a new Congress on Tuesday.Obama wants Congress to allow businesses to deduct 100 percent of the cost of certain investments, such as new equipment, through the end of 2011. Businesses now can deduct half of such costs. |

| Though still short of full diplomatic recognition, move raises representation to level of PLO missions in many European countries and Canada. The United States State Department has upgraded the Palestinian Liberation Organization's mission in Washington, the PLO's U.S. representative said on Thursday. The upgrade, which will give the PLO Mission to the U.S. the status of 'Delegation General', became effective beginning July 20, 2010. Ambassador Maen Rashid Areikat, the PLO's representative to the United States, said that the decision was preceded by several consultations made over the past year between the PLO Mission and the Obama administration. |

| 4/19/2010 - CAMP BASTION, Afghanistan (AFNS) -- A team of 28 aerial port and vehicle maintenance Airmen from the 451st Expeditionary Logistics Readiness Squadron Det. 1 here are moving the mission in Afghanistan. The unit's air traffic operations center and ramp operations have uploaded and downloaded more than 40,000 short tons of cargo from almost 3,000 aircraft moving in and out of the airfield here since Jan. 1.
